Mike Rittberg is officially seeking his next opportunity. The former HYBE global distribution president recently announced his availability to the industry.

What We Know Rittberg departed HYBE after building and leading the company’s commercial partnerships and retail strategy. He also oversaw supply chain operations and international marketing. His background spans multiple major labels. He previously served as COO at Big Machine Label Group, where he managed critical operations during the label’s growth.

What They Said “As President of Global Distribution at HYBE, I built and led commercial partnerships, retail strategy, supply chain, international marketing, and physical production,” Rittberg stated. “Now, I’m moving on to what’s next.” He emphasized relationship-building throughout his career. Specifically, he said: “I’ve had the privilege of working with teams at various labels and management companies including Warner Bros. Records, Verve Records, Bill Silva Management, and Big Machine Label Group.” Most notably, Rittberg added: “I’m excited about what’s next and would love to reconnect with old friends, make new ones, and have conversations about where I can add value. I’m open to relocating anywhere for the right opportunity.”
